Michel Bettane and Thierry Desseauve | A great expression of the cru, full and velvety in texture. A very beautiful success for this cru. | 95–96

Michael Schuster | Lovely blackberry-ripe fruit to smell, subtly oaky, finely gravelly; rich, generous, ample wine, finely firm in tannin, fresh in acidity; long and fine to taste, generous, even, fleshy, but nicely defined, unusually fine in its tannin texture, complex, aromatic, and with a long black-fruit- cored persistence. Fat and firm and fine, a very complete long-term Giscours. 2028–43+. | 92–93
